FORT WAYNE, Ind. (WPTA) - Fort Wayne’s first-ever Bubba’s 33 is set to open Monday.
The restaurant, located at 317 East Coliseum Boulevard, will begin accepting customers at 11 a.m., with a ribbon-cutting ceremony being held by the Fort Wayne Chamber of Commerce beginning at 10:30 a.m.
The restaurant features wall-to-wall TVs, upbeat music, and music videos, as well as an expansive, made-from-scratch menu that includes hand-stretched pizzas, fresh-ground burgers, fresh wings, salads, sandwiches, cocktails, and more.
It says the first 100 customers Monday will receive mystery pizza boxes containing random prizes, such as: free pizza for a year, free appetizers for a year, free appetizers, free entrees, free pizzas, free dinner for two vouchers, and more.
